The folded ear cat need to not be bred to a different folded ear cat. Allowable outcrosses, In combination with a straight-eared cat, would be the American Shorthair and British Shorthair. If two folded eared cats are bred to each other, the resulting kittens might be impaired to your extent of getting difficulty walking. Even with this outcross, Scottish Folds tend to get modest litters rather than every one of these kittens have folded ears.

Mating a homozygous fold with any cat will develop all folds, but simply because homozygous folds are at risk of serious medical issues, breeding for them is normally regarded as unethical.

Osteochondrodysplasia is a disease that is unique to Scottish Folds. It was discovered that if a folded ear Scottish fold was bred to another folded ear, many of the offspring Lion haircut on cats developed a severe crippling lameness early in life. Cats affected had shortened, malformed legs and tail as well as abnormalities affecting the growth plates and spine. Scottish folds should be bred ONLY folded ear to straight ear and are not to be bred by people who are not dedicated to the health and well-being of these animals. We genetically test all our breeding cats for the fold gene and never, ever breed fold to fold.
